Buying Guide: How to Choose the Best Small MIG Welder

Small MIG welders are technical tools designed for home, DIY, and light professional use. Buyers must weigh factors like portability, welding modes, and ease of use against the limitations of compact designs. Many first-time buyers assume all small welders are similar, but differences in features, included accessories, and real-world usability can have a big impact on your experience.

Choosing Between Single-Process and Multi-Process Welders

Buyers must decide whether they need a welder that only handles MIG/flux core or one that also supports Stick and TIG. Multi-process models offer more flexibility for different projects but can be more complex to set up and use.

The Importance of Portability and Weight

Portability is a major advantage of small welders, especially for users who need to move their machine between locations. However, lighter models may have lower output or fewer features.

Digital Displays and User-Friendly Controls

Digital displays and automatic controls can make welding much easier, particularly for beginners. These features help users set correct parameters and monitor progress without guesswork.

Accessory Kits and Ready-to-Use Packages

Some welders come with comprehensive accessory kits, including helmets, gloves, and starter consumables. This is especially helpful for new welders who may not have existing gear.

Final Buying Advice

Choosing the right small MIG welder comes down to matching your needs for portability, versatility, and ease of use. Consider how often you’ll use the machine, what types of welding you plan to do, and whether you prefer a ready-to-go kit or a more basic model.

FAQ For Small Mig Welder

1. What is the difference between MIG, Stick, and TIG welding modes?

MIG (Metal Inert Gas) welding uses a wire feed and is ideal for quick, clean welds on thin to medium materials. Stick welding is more versatile for outdoor or dirty conditions but can be harder for beginners. TIG welding offers the most control and cleanest welds but requires more skill and often a separate torch.

2. Are small MIG welders suitable for beginners?

Yes, many small MIG welders are designed with beginners in mind, featuring automatic controls and clear displays. Models with synergic or digital controls are especially user-friendly.

3. Can I weld thick materials with a small MIG welder?

Small MIG welders are best for thin to medium-thickness materials. Most can handle mild steel up to about 1/4 inch, but for thicker materials, a larger or more powerful welder is recommended.

4. Do I need to buy extra accessories to start welding?

Some welders come with complete kits including helmets, gloves, and starter wire or rods. Others may require you to purchase these items separately. Always check what’s included before buying.

5. Is a digital display necessary on a small MIG welder?

A digital display isn’t required but can make setup and monitoring much easier, especially for new users. It helps ensure correct settings and improves the welding experience.

6. How important is portability in a small welder?

Portability is important if you need to move the welder between locations or have limited storage space. Lightweight models are easier to carry but may have fewer features or lower output.
